Godzilla

Godzilla is a 1998 American science fiction film. It is a Hollywood remake of the Japanese film of the same name. It was co-written and directed by Roland Emmerich, director of Independence Day. The film did not meet its anticipated success and was largely panned by critics and fans of the original Japanese Godzilla films. The film was released on May 20, 1998 by TriStar Pictures.
